Texas Wesleyan University Places Third at NDA College Nationals

DAYTONA BEACH, Fla. – Texas Wesleyan University placed third in the NAIA dance team performance championship in the National Dance Alliance College Nationals on Friday at the Ocean Center.
 
Over 430 teams attended with over 59 divisions between cheer and dance. The Gold Line Dancers competed in Team Performance for NAIA, a two-minute dance including Pom, jazz and hip-hop styles. They were able to advance to the finals and performed again on day two where they jumped scores and were able to secure third place for the division in the National finals. The Lady rams finished with a score of 85.15, while the OCU stars won the competition with a score of 90.40 and Aquinas (Mich.) took national runner-up with an 88.10 tally.
